Liberty Tire Recycling Earns a Bronze Sustainability Medal
Liberty Tire Recycling has earned a Bronze Medal in sustainability, recognition awarded to the Top 35% of companies assessed by EcoVadis in the 12 months...
February 23, 2026
Read moreTrending videos
Premium
People
Products
Tyre Recycling Podcast